What You’ll Do Each Day

The core of the OnSite Specialist position involves direct interaction with hospital staff, managing and maintaining surgical equipment, and supporting sterile processing. You’ll be responsible for troubleshooting, ensuring surgical instruments are ready for use, handling service requests, and updating inventory records. The position calls for adherence to strict safety standards and exceptional communication with a variety of hospital departments. Additionally, you will stay informed on product updates and provide critical information to surgeons and operating room personnel.

Cons: Physical and Certification Demands

Candidates must be prepared for physically demanding tasks including moving equipment and standing for extended periods. There are also ongoing certification and compliance requirements, such as renewing IAHCSMM credentials, demanding continual learning and attention to detail. Independent work with minimal supervision may also be challenging for some candidates.
